Caste enumeration will now take place for the first time since independence, as the Ministry of Home Affairs on Friday notified 40 questions which would be asked during the exercise to record population for Census 2027. Caste has been added to question number 10 that seeks to know whether a person is an Scheduled Caste (SC) or Scheduled Tribe (ST).

Until the 2011 Census, the exercise included the systematic enumeration of only SCs and STs while caste enumeration for other communities was not part of the post-Independence Census. The decision to include caste enumeration in Census 2027 was taken by the Cabinet Committee on Political Affairs (CCPA) in April 30, 2025.

new questions

The government has added new questions --such as father’s & mother’s particulars, total number of bank accounts, place of Covid vaccination, Aadhaar no, mobile no, voter ID, and passport no -- for posing before every person through the schedule of Census 2027. As per the notification issued by the Registrar General, India, the information to be collected also, includes name of the person, relationship with the head of household, sex, date of birth and age, marital status, age at marriage and spouse’s name, nationality, mother tongue, religion, literacy, education, migration, and other demographic parameters.

“In exercise of the powers conferred by sub-section (1) of section 8 of the Census Act, 1948 (37 of 1948), the Central Government hereby instructs and directs that the census officers may, within the limits of the local area for which they have been respectively appointed, ask all such questions of all persons residing within such limits, pertaining to the items enumerated below, for collecting information through the Household Schedule in connection with the Census of India 2027,” reads the notification.

The questionnaire tries to capture employment-related data, like whether a person worked during the last year, category of economic activity, occupation, nature of industry, trade or service, class of worker and non-economic activity. It will also fill information on employment status—specifically whether an individual is seeking or available for work—as well as details regarding their commuting.

The move would also trying to ascertain migration of population as seeks to gather information on birthplace, place of last residence, reason for migration, duration of stay at the present village or town since the last migration and permanent residential address.

To measure key demographic indicators like fertility, infant/child mortality, and population growth patterns across the country, by way of the enumeration exercise, information will be collected on the number of children surviving, number of children ever born alive and children born alive during the last year for women in specified categories.

Census 2027 will be conducted in two distinct phases: Phase I covers House Listing and Housing Census, followed by Phase II for Population Enumeration, which will collect comprehensive demographic, socio-economic, and caste data. As India’s first digital census, data collection will be managed through modern digital tools alongside an optional self-enumeration facility for citizens.
